Shoshone Light & Water Work Nears Completion

Work booms for the Sho shone Light & Water Co as a lava rock power house near Millsaps ranch braces for full operation. Heavy copper main line wire and poles arriving to start erection and stringing. Arch lights shipped for street lighting promise a transformed Shoshone once current is turned on.

Taggart Suffers Severe Injuries In Wagon Accident

Kim Taggart was injured when a dump wagon with unsecured boards tipped him from the wagon while hauling dirt north of town. The team frightened, ran through town, and collided with W. Starr’s outfit near the Stockgrowers’ store. He sustained a deep cut behind the knee and multiple bruises, then received medical care and remains under nursing care at home.

Twin Falls Lands Visited By St Louis Delegation

C B Hurtt and E L Musqueray with Mark Bennitt of St Louis and Governor Morri son arrived Sunday to inspect Blue Lakes Twin Falls irrigation works. Hurtt, president of Twin Falls Investment Company, plans to develop town sites, settle settlers, and push Twin Falls as the railroad terminus. They toured Blue Lakes, Twin Falls City and Shoshone Falls, then Milner and Kimama before returning to Boise. Construction materials arrive and plans for a large red stone hotel are discussed as the irrigation project progresses.

Northern Lumber Cut in Sault Ste Marie District

The 1902 lumber cut in the Sault Ste Marie district reached about 160 million feet and the 1903 total exceeds 200 million feet. At least 75 percent of the output comes from American owned mills. Two large saw mills were built this year and a new veneering mill operated profitably through the season.
